More and more paralegals are setting themselves up in practice in order to offer vital legal services direct to consumers. 

With solicitors and barristers charging upwards of £150 per hour, many people are now turning to Paralegals who can do much the same as a solicitor or barrister (with a few exceptions) but for a fraction of the cost. Paralegals are currently a growth area with lots of demand for their services. 

Now is a good time to set up your own paralegal practice – but before you do so, here are some dos and don’ts.
